Top Spa Experiences
Dubai’s spa scene mixes luxury with local traditions. If you want a truly indulgent treat, check out the **Talise Spa at Madinat Jumeirah**. Their signature Arabic hammam ritual combines steam, exfoliation, and a soothing massage. Booking a morning slot helps you avoid the crowds and leaves you refreshed for the rest of the day.
For something more budget‑friendly, the **Wafi Spa** offers a range of treatments that still feel high‑end. Their “Balinese Spa Journey” gets good reviews for its thorough service and quiet atmosphere. Don’t forget to ask for a tea infusion after the treatment – it’s part of the relaxation ritual.
If you love a view, the **One&Only Spa at The Palm** lets you soak in an outdoor terrace while the sea breeze rolls in. A quick 30‑minute “Express Rejuvenation” is perfect for a lunch break and still gives you the signature aromatherapy you need.
Fitness & Outdoor Activities
Staying active in Dubai is easier than you think. The city’s gyms are equipped with the latest tech, but the real magic happens outdoors. **Dubai Marina’s running track** offers a flat, scenic route that’s ideal for all levels. Early morning runs are cooler and you’ll catch the sunrise over the water – a great mental boost.
Beach lovers can try **sunrise yoga at Kite Beach**. Free classes pop up on weekends, and the sound of waves makes it easier to focus on breath work. If you prefer a more structured session, the **Yoga Studio Dubai** near Al Barsha runs small groups with personalized adjustments.
For an adventurous twist, sign up for **Desert Pilates** in the Al Qudra desert. Trainers bring portable mats and guide you through core‑strength moves while the dunes shift in the background. It’s a unique way to combine strength training with a scenic escape.
Health‑focused dining is another pillar of Dubai wellness. **The Raw Place** in Downtown Dubai serves cold‑pressed juices, smoothie bowls, and gluten‑free salads that recharge you after a workout. If you’re craving something heartier, **Sumosan** offers a range of sushi rolls made with wild‑caught fish and plenty of veggie options.
Lastly, consider a short‑term wellness retreat. **Al Maha Desert Resort** runs weekend detox programs that blend spa treatments, yoga, and organic meals. It’s a convenient way to unplug without leaving the UAE.
